Truck Driver is responsible for the operation of commercial vehicles in excess of 26,000 pounds Gross Vehicle Weight, to deliver goods to customers and operations, and to pick up material from vendors and other operations. Works under indirect supervision; relies on instructions and pre-established guidelines.

Safely drives on the road delivering products in various weather conditions

Completes pre-trip and post-trip inspection sheets

Inspects equipment to ensure safe operating conditions -- checks oil and fuel prior to leaving the yard

Secures load and/or inspects load to ensure is been properly secured

Performs duties consistent with all applicable safety, DOT and Company rules

Conducts preventive maintenance to truck and ensures truck is clean

Maintains appropriate driving records, logs, and shipping documents as required

Maintains radio/telephone and EOB (Electronic On-Board System) contact with base or supervisor to receive instructions or to be dispatched to new locations

Verifies shipping documents for accuracy, and obtains customer's signature on paperwork upon delivery

Completes paperwork as required

May operate a forklift to load/unload trailers as required

Follows forklift rules and policies as described by Company policy

Completes training as required by management

Participates in safety, CI and other programs and meetings

Performs other duties as required

Knowledge

Must be 21 years of age

Minimum 12th grade basic education completed

Minimum 1 year of experience driving a commercial vehicle in excess of 26,000 lbs. Preferable 3 to 5 years of experience driving a commercial vehicle

Working knowledge of vehicle parts, and how to handle minor repairs to ensure equipment is in proper operating conditions

Required to have a valid Class A Commercial Drivers License

Successful completion of forklift driver licensing process

Skills and Abilities

Ability to pass a written and driving test on DOT rules and regulations

Ability to pass a physical examination (DOT required)

Ability to operate an electronic board system

Ability to block, brace/strap and tie down/secure cargo for transportation and to tarp load

Ability to determine if vehicle is properly loaded and if weight cargo is adequate

Ability to drive and perform duties in a safe manner

Ability to identify equipment malfunctions and determine safe operation of the vehicle

Proficient in the use of English language in reading, writing and speaking

Ability to work in a wide range of weather conditions

Ability to interact with co-workers, customers and vendors

Good understanding of efficiencies and productivity measures

Ability to pass a drug test

Ability to work hours mandated by management
